동일한 터미널에서 "다시 시작" 프로세스를 진행하시겠습니까?

동일한 터미널에서 "다시 시작" 프로세스를 진행하시겠습니까?

다음 질문은 제가 하려는 작업을 보여주기 때문에 "다시 시작"을 따옴표로 묶었습니다.

https://stackoverflow.com/questions/27957091/restarting-a-process-in-the-same-linux-terminal

저는 C# 코드를 실행하기 위해 모노를 사용하고 있는데, 플랫폼 간 호환성 문제 때문에 명백한 경로를 따르지 않고 프로세스 재시작을 처리하기 위해 셸 스크립트나 systemd를 사용하고 싶습니다.

Windows에서는 새 창이 생성된 다음 이전 창이 사라지는 일이 발생합니다. Linux에서는 잘못된 핸들 예외가 발생합니다. 내 이상적인 상황은 동일한 터미널을 재사용하는 것입니다.

죽어가는 프로세스에서 터미널을 분리하고 새 프로세스에 연결한 다음 이전 프로세스가 종료되도록 해야 할까요?

내가 요청하는 것이 가능합니까?

관련 정보